- 2017– 17mTV EpisodeIn October 1962 with the world focused on the Cuban Missile Crisis a second crisis was unfolding as China invaded India. Indian forces did not hold up well and it desperately sought support from the United States. The US was anxious to support India to embarrass China but the US did not want to engage in another Korean type war and somehow Pakistan had to be persuaded not to take advantage of the situation.
